Abstract

The invention discloses a nano silver paste preparation method. The method comprises the following steps: 0.15 g of silver nanowires and 50 g of boron aluminum titanium silicate glass powder are mixed in 3 to 1000, and a ball mill is used for mixing; the silver nanowires and the boron aluminum titanium silicate glass powder which are well mixed are put in a drying box for drying and set aside for use; 1 g of polyvinylpyrrolidone is completely dissolved in 80g of tributyl citrate, 4g of a leveling agent and 3 g of a defoamer are added for uniform dispersion, and a mixture is obtained; the silver nanowires and the boron aluminum titanium silicate glass powder which are dried are added to the mixture, and after complete stirring, a nano silver paste is obtained. According to the nano silver paste preparation method provided by the invention, through adopting the silver nanowires, the electrical conductivity and the thermal conductivity can be effectively improved, the curing temperature is reduced, the silver dosage is reduced, and the production cost is greatly reduced.

Background technology
Silver conductive paste is widely used in conductor paste, silver powder as the solid shape of its particle of conductor paste, size, The factors such as size distribution directly affect conduction, thermal conductivity, and current silver conductive paste mainly adopts micron or submicron silver powder, this The conduction of a little slurries, poor thermal conductivity, solidification temperature are high, and silver-colored consumption is big, can not meet the requirement of new technology.
The content of the invention
Present invention seek to address that the deficiencies in the prior art, and a kind of preparation method of nanometer silver paste is provided.
The present invention for achieving the above object, is employed the following technical solutions:A kind of preparation method of nanometer silver paste, its feature exist In comprising the following steps:
(1) nano-silver thread of 0.15g and 50g boron manosil AS titanium glass powder are pressed into 3:1000 mixing, and it is mixed with ball mill 10-12h is closed, drum's speed of rotation is set to 28-36r/min;
(2) nano-silver thread and boron manosil AS titanium glass powder that mix in step (1) are put in drying box and are done Dry, baking temperature is 35-90 DEG C, and drying time is 3-4h, stand-by;
(3) 1g polyvinylpyrrolidones are substantially dissolved in 80g ATBCs, and add 4g levelling agents, 3g to disappear Infusion, and the sonic oscillation dispersion 15min in ultrasonic washing instrument so as to be uniformly dispersed, obtain mixture;
(4) dried nano-silver thread in step (2) and boron manosil AS titanium glass powder is added and mix obtained by step (4) In thing, it is sufficiently stirred for obtaining nanometer silver paste.
Particularly, the nano-silver thread in step (1) is obtained as follows:2g silver nitrate powders are weighed, in ultrasound It is dissolved in the ethylene glycol of 50mL under ripple auxiliary, obtains silver nitrate solution, places standby, then weigh 0.5g polyvinylpyrrolidines Ketone, is uniformly mixed in being slowly dissolved in the ethylene glycol of 50mL, places standby, by the silver nitrate solution for preparing in magnetic agitation Under be added drop-wise to gained mixed liquor in, control constant agitation speed and reaction temperature until reaction terminate, obtain nano silver colloidal sol, most Afterwards obtained nano silver colloidal sol is centrifuged, rotating speed is 9000r/min, after resulting precipitation is washed with ethanol, It is put into 40 DEG C of vacuum drying chambers and is dried 40min, obtains nano-silver thread.
Particularly, the levelling agent in step (3) refers to organic silicone oil.
Particularly, the defoamer in step (3) refers to the one kind or several in polysiloxanes, calcium carbonate or tricalcium phosphate Kind.
